Tesla Robotaxi Launch
๐ Q: When and where will Tesla launch its unsupervised robotaxi service?
A: Tesla plans to launch its unsupervised robotaxi service in Austin, Texas in June 2025 with 10-20 Model Y vehicles.
๐ Q: How will Tesla expand its robotaxi service?
A: Tesla aims to expand the robotaxi service to many US cities by the end of 2025, with plans for millions of autonomous Teslas by mid-2026.
๐ฐ Q: What are Tesla's market share predictions for robotaxis?
A: Tesla predicts achieving 99% market share in the robotaxi market by 2027 due to cost advantages and scalability.
Current FSD Progress
๐งช Q: What data has Tesla collected from its supervised FSD service?
A: Tesla's supervised FSD service has logged 15,000 miles and 1,500 rides in Austin and San Francisco, demonstrating maturity and statistical relevance.
๐ Q: How has Tesla improved its FSD error rates?
A: Tesla has reduced FSD error rates from 1 in 10,000 miles to a much lower rate, though specific safety-critical driver intervention data hasn't been shared.
Technology and Strategy
๐ง Q: How did Tesla develop its AI capabilities for autonomous driving?
A: Tesla built its AI software team and AI hardware chip design team from scratch, resulting in competitive advantages in autonomous driving capabilities.
๐ Q: How will Tesla adapt its robotaxis to different cities and conditions?
A: Tesla will use neural nets and vision stack enhancements to develop localized driving skills, improving safety and adaptability across various environments.
๐จ๐ป Q: How will Tesla handle special situations in its robotaxi service?
A: Tesla plans to use remote drivers for special situations, rather than in-car safety drivers, indicating high confidence in the software's reliability.
Market Impact and Future Plans
๐ฅ Q: How might Tesla's robotaxi service affect competitors like Uber?
A: Tesla's robotaxi service could potentially undercut Uber's prices, potentially destroying market share of traditional ride-hailing competitors.
๐ Q: How will Tesla's existing fleet contribute to its robotaxi plans?
A: Tesla's existing fleet of millions of cars can become autonomous through software updates, giving the company a significant advantage in scaling its robotaxi service.
๐ค Q: Will Tesla owners be able to use unsupervised FSD?
A: By 2026, Tesla plans to allow personal unsupervised use of fully autonomous vehicles in some cities.
๐ญ Q: Will Tesla use Cybertruck-based "Cyber Cabs" for its initial robotaxi launch?
A: No, Tesla will use Model Y vehicles for the initial robotaxi launch, not Cyber Cabs.
